NASA just announced one of the most exciting missions in its history: Space Reactor-1 Freedom (SR-1), a nuclear-powered spacecraft launching in December 2028 that will demonstrate nuclear electric propulsion on the way to Mars. Led by Administrator Jared Isaacman, the mission repurposes the already-built and tested Lunar Gateway Power and Propulsion Element, pairing it with a 20+ kW fission reactor using High-Assay Low-Enriched Uranium to power advanced ion thrusters for highly efficient deep-space travel.

Along for the ride are three Ingenuity-class Skyfall helicopters that will drop from the sky, land themselves, and explore a future human landing site using ground-penetrating radar to map subsurface water ice for ISRU. This pathfinder not only delivers Mars-relevant science and stunning footage but also proves the technologies needed for future Lunar Reactor-1 and eventual crewed missions to the Red Planet.
